在推进企业核心系统国产化替代的进程中,数据库迁移始终是技术实施的关键环节。作为长期负责大型企事业单位数据库架构升级的技术管理者,我参与并主导了多个从Oracle向主流国产数据库迁移的实际项目。当前,在政务、金融等对合规性要求较高的领域中,金仓数据库(KES)与南大通用GBase 8s成为两类具有代表性的选择。本文将基于真实项目经验,聚焦二者在应用改造成本方面的差异,围绕代码适配难度、功能兼容性、性能调优复杂度、人员学习曲线以及整体实施周期等多个维度展开深入对比,为后续选型提供务实参考。

金仓数据库:高兼容性支撑下的平滑演进路径

在近期完成的一项省级医疗LIS系统国产化迁移项目中,金仓数据库的表现尤为突出。该系统原部署于Oracle ADG架构之上,日均处理检验标本超过1.8万例,业务连续性要求达到99.999%,且需满足ISO15189:2022等行业标准。面对如此高强度、高可用性的运行环境,我们评估发现,金仓数据库凭借其对Oracle语法和PL/SQL的高度兼容能力,能够有效支持“低代码修改”甚至接近“零代码变更”的迁移策略。

具体到应用层改造工作,开发团队仅需替换JDBC驱动并调整连接参数配置,原有存储过程、触发器、自定义函数及嵌入式SQL语句基本无需重写。尤其对于涉及复杂事务逻辑的账户管理模块,其OCI接口的兼容机制保障了C/C++调用链路的平稳过渡,避免了底层通信协议重构带来的风险。实测数据显示,单个核心业务系统的应用适配工作量由预估的40人天大幅压缩至不足1人天,显著降低了人力投入与时间成本。工程师无需重新掌握全新的语法体系或编程范式,学习负担极小,极大提升了团队接受度和项目推进效率。

此外,金仓提供了覆盖评估、迁移、验证、调优到运维全生命周期的工具链支持。例如,KESsync组件可实现数据全量+增量同步,并具备自动比对功能,确保数据一致性的同时缩短割接窗口;KOPS平台则实现了集中监控、健康巡检与告警管理一体化,有助于快速定位问题、保障系统稳定运行。该项目最终实现了迁移过程中业务不停机、终端用户无感知的目标,上线后系统资源利用率控制良好,CPU平均负载低于30%,峰值并发连接数突破千级,至今已持续稳定运行多年,充分验证了其在关键业务场景下的可靠性。

金仓数据库平替Oracle应用场景示意图

南大通用GBase 8s:功能适配存在断点,改造成本相对较高

相较而言,南大通用GBase 8s虽然也宣称具备一定的Oracle兼容能力,但在实际迁移过程中暴露出较多适配难点,导致整体应用改造成本上升。以某银行信贷管理系统为例,系统内包含大量定制化函数、批量批处理作业及复杂的分析型查询逻辑。迁移初期即发现,GBase对部分Oracle特有语法(如窗口函数扩展用法、高级游标控制结构)的支持不够完善,约30%的PL/SQL代码需要手动调整或重构。

更为关键的是,GBase在事务隔离级别设计和锁机制方面与Oracle存在一定差异,导致部分高并发交易场景下出现死锁频发或响应延迟波动的问题。为此,项目组不得不投入额外资源进行SQL语句优化、索引结构调整及执行计划干预,增加了性能调优的工作量和技术门槛。据测算,同一类核心系统的应用适配与集成测试总耗时超过20人天,远高于采用金仓方案的同类项目。

同时,本地化服务支持能力也成为影响交付节奏的重要因素。由于GBase的技术支持团队主要集中在一线城市,远程响应速度受限,部分疑难问题处理周期较长,进一步延长了整体实施周期。尽管该产品在某些OLAP类轻量分析场景中表现尚可,但对于以OLTP为核心、强调强一致性与高可用的传统核心系统而言,其综合迁移成本仍处于较高水平,难以满足快速迭代与敏捷交付的需求。

多维度迁移成本对比分析

维度 金仓数据库(KES) 南大通用GBase 8s
Oracle语法兼容度 高,广泛支持PL/SQL、存储过程、触发器等常见对象 中等,部分语法特性需人工干预调整
应用代码修改量 极少,多数场景下仅需替换驱动与参数 较多,平均30%以上代码需改写
开发人员学习成本 低,延续Oracle开发习惯,上手快 中高,需适应新语法规范与调优方式
迁移工具链完备性 完整,涵盖评估、同步、校验、监控全流程 基础功能具备,自动化程度有待提升
性能调优难度 低,执行计划相似度高,调优经验可复用 中高,需重建性能基线并反复验证
本地化服务能力 覆盖全国,拥有300+原厂技术支持人员,支持7×24小时响应 服务网络有限,主要覆盖重点城市,响应时效不稳定
典型行业案例 成功应用于省级政务云、国家电网、嘉实基金TA系统、三甲医院LIS系统等 多见于地方政府部门、中小金融机构信息系统
信创目录入围情况 入围中央及多个省市信创产品目录,安全资质齐全 入围部分地区性信创目录

成本优化策略与选型建议

在推进国产化替代的过程中,选择一个具备深厚技术积累、完善服务体系和丰富行业实践验证的数据库产品至关重要。实践经验表明,真正有效的迁移路径往往不是追求技术指标最先进,而是最大限度降低“不愿用、不会用、不敢用”的心理与操作障碍

金仓数据库之所以能在多个高难度迁移项目中脱颖而出,根本原因在于其始终坚持“三低一平”原则:低成本投入、低改造难度、低实施风险、平滑迁移体验。它不仅是一款符合信创要求的核心基础软件,更是经过大规模政务系统、金融行业真实场景锤炼的成熟解决方案。其生态适配能力广泛,已完成超10000项软硬件兼容认证;人才培养体系健全,累计培训并通过认证的专业技术人员已超1.7万人,为企业后续运维与发展提供了坚实的人才保障。

因此,在进行数据库选型时,建议重点关注以下几个方面:是否能最大程度减少应用层代码改动?是否配备完整的迁移辅助工具链以提升效率?是否具备跨区域、全天候的技术支持能力?是否已在同类型行业中形成可复制的成功案例?只有综合考量这些因素,才能确保国产化替代不仅是满足政策合规的基本要求,更是一次真正提升系统韧性、增强自主可控能力和优化长期运营效率的战略性投资。通过科学选型与精细实施,企业能够在保障业务连续性的前提下,稳步推进核心技术的自主化进程。

Logo

一站式 AI 云服务平台

更多推荐